Arsenal midfielder Matteo Guendouzi is in Germany and began his medical this morning ahead of his loan move to Hertha Berlin.
The out of favour 21-year-old has become surplus to requirements under Mikel Arteta this season after questions were raised over his attitude. He arrived from Lorient in 2018 for £8million.
Lucas Torreira also had his medical with Atletico Madrid over the weekend, meanwhile, and is waiting for Atletico to sell players before his loan can be ratified.

It is expected the deal will also include an option to make the deal permanent for £22m.
Torreira’s representative Pablo Betancur held positive talks with Atletico earlier this week and Arsenal sporting director Edu is keen to help push a deal through.
Atletico striker Nikola Kalinic is talking to Verona.
Lucas Torreira is close to signing for Atletico Madrid for the season but needs them to sell first
Bayer Leverkusen remain in talks for Sead Kolasinac and there are loan offers from Italy for Sokratis and Shkodran Mustafi.
Kolasinac has been displaced at left back by the impressive Kieran Tierney, while both centre backs have also struggled for regular action in recent months.
Arsenal have been chasing a new central midfielder this summer but look set to miss out on deadline day.
